Paraduodenal pancreatitis

Discussion:

CT features are most consistent with Paraduodenal pancreatitis (A.K.A groove pancreatitis). It is an uncommon type of chronic focal pancreatitis affecting the groove between the head of the pancreas, the duodenum, and the common bile duct. The duodenum is always involved with scar tissue in the wall leading to fibrosis and various levels of stenosis.
